Perth & Western Australia's Extreme Industrial Energy Demands

Western Australia, particularly the industrial hubs of Perth, Kwinana, Henderson, and the remote Pilbara regions, operates under some of the most challenging conditions on earth. High ambient temperatures exceeding 45°C in peak summer, fine abrasive silica dust from mining operations, and volatile energy tariffs in the South West Interconnected System (SWIS) place enormous operational stress on facility air systems.

Traditional fixed-speed air compressors are no longer economically viable in this landscape. Since compressed air can account for up to 30% of a manufacturing or processing facility's total electricity costs, the implementation of Permanent Magnet (PM) motor technology paired with Variable Frequency Drives (VFD) has transitioned from a luxury upgrade to a survival requirement for local businesses looking to optimize their OPEX.

Understanding VFD PM Screw Compressor Technology

To appreciate the massive efficiency gains of our machinery, it is necessary to examine the technological integration of Variable Frequency Drives (VFD) and Permanent Magnet (PM) synchronous motors. Standard induction motor compressors experience significant efficiency drops when operating at partial load because of magnetic slip and high reactive power consumption. By contrast, a Permanent Magnet motor retains an extremely flat efficiency curve even down to 25% of its rated capacity.

Elimination of No-Load Power Losses

Traditional screw compressors continue running even when there is no air demand, drawing up to 40% of their full-load power just to keep the rotor turning. Our integrated VFD PM systems quickly modulate motor speed down to zero if demand ceases, totally eliminating no-load waste.

Consistent Pressure band control (±0.01 MPa)

By constantly adjusting the rotational frequency of the air end to match real-time downstream air flow demand, VFD PM compressors maintain a highly stable line pressure. This avoids over-pressurizing the network, saving approximately 7% energy for every 0.1 MPa reduced.

Integrated 4-in-1 Compact Architecture

For installations where floor space is limited, our integrated air systems pack the PM screw compressor, a refrigerated air dryer, high-precision inline filters, and a certified air receiver tank onto a single skid. This dramatically simplifies installation and eliminates interconnecting line losses.

Technology Variable Standard Fixed-Speed Compressor Standard VFD Compressor Integrated VFD PM Compressor (Our Spec)
Motor Efficiency 88% - 92% (IE2/IE3 Induction) 90% - 93% (IE3 Variable Speed) 95% - 97% (IE4/IE5 Permanent Magnet)
Partial Load Behavior Extremely poor (high reactive power) Moderate (reduced power, high heat loss) Excellent (high efficiency down to 25% load)
Starting Current 4x - 6x rated current (Star-Delta) 1.5x rated current < 1.0x rated current (Soft, linear ramp-up)
Ambient Heat Tolerance Max 40°C default setup Max 40°C default setup Up to 50°C (Mining/Tropical Class)
Footprint & Pipe Loss Large footprint, complex external pipework Large footprint, external system design Ultra-compact skid, zero external connection loss

Global Standards Meet Local Engineering Integration

The shift toward industrial decarbonization is driving manufacturing plants globally to modernize their air utility setups. In alignment with global environmental mandates (such as ISO 50001 Energy Management Systems), Shanghai Honest Compressor Co., Ltd. has developed specialized, heavy-duty integration configurations. By housing the main compression screw host, permanent magnet motor, VFD, high-performance refrigerated dryer, and receiver tank within a unified structural chassis, our systems deliver several advantages:

  • Reduced Piping Pressure Drops: Minimizing the distance between the discharge port, dryer, and filtration systems reduces friction losses. This saves up to 5% of energy compared to traditional spread-out compressor layouts.
  • Fremantle Port Import Logistics Optimization: Fully pre-assembled skids mean the equipment is ready to run. Upon arrival in Perth, it requires only a single main electrical and output air line connection, saving hundreds of dollars in on-site contractor installation fees.
  • Harmonic Mitigation Options: VFD drives can sometimes introduce harmonics into the local grid. Our high-spec machines can be configured with built-in line reactors and RFI filters to safeguard electrical networks in remote Western Australian sites.

Local Application Environments in Western Australia

Our VFD PM screw compressors are engineered to match the operational demands of WA's key industries:

1. Mining Exploration & Mineral Processing (Pilbara & Goldfields)

Mining sites require robust air for heavy flotation, dust suppression, pneumatic instrumentation, and workshop tools. The combination of ambient temperatures up to 50°C and remote operation makes the reliability of our oil-cooled PM motor systems essential. Our IP65/IP66 enclosure protection keeps out fine dust and moisture.

2. Marine Services & Heavy Fabrication (Henderson & Fremantle)

Shipyards and metal fabrication shops use compressed air for high-volume sandblasting, plasma cutting, and painting. Variable air requirements during cyclic shifts mean that a VFD compressor can automatically scale output down during periods of low activity, saving significant energy compared to fixed-speed models.

3. Agriculture & Packaging Plants (South West Region)

Food packaging and grain handling facilities require clean, dry compressed air to maintain product quality. Our integrated 4-in-1 systems, featuring multi-stage coalescing filters and high-efficiency refrigerated dryers, deliver air quality that meets stringent sanitary standards.

Perth Industrial Technical FAQ

Q1: Why are Permanent Magnet (PM) motors preferred over standard induction motors for Western Australian operations?
A1: Permanent Magnet (PM) motors do not require external power to excite their rotor magnetic field, which eliminates rotor copper losses. They retain high energy efficiency (meeting IE4/IE5 standards) even at partial loads down to 25%. This is especially valuable for variable-load industrial settings in Perth, where it helps reduce energy bills.
Q2: Can these air compressors operate reliably in the extreme 45°C+ summer heat of Western Australia?
A2: Yes. Our compressors are designed for high ambient temperatures, utilizing heavy-duty oil-cooling circuits, oversized aluminum radiators, and efficient ventilation. The PM motors feature high thermal demagnetization resistance (up to 180°C), preventing loss of efficiency in hot weather.
Q3: What are the benefits of choosing an integrated 4-in-1 screw compressor system?
A3: The integrated 4-in-1 design combines the screw compressor host, refrigerated dryer, multi-stage filtration, and an air receiver tank on a single skid. This setup minimizes pipeline pressure drops, reduces the installation footprint, and lowers on-site contractor installation costs upon arrival at your Perth facility.

Q6: How does VFD technology protect my system from electrical grid penalties in WA?
A6: Western Australian power networks often impose surcharges on facilities with poor power factor or high peak starting currents. Our VFD PM compressors use a soft-start ramp-up that keeps starting current below the full-load run current, preventing voltage drops and helping maintain a high power factor.
